Advantages of Oral Implants



Several elders locate that oral implants provide a life-changing service for missing out on teeth. Unlike dentures, which can move and cause pain, dental implants offer a secure and safe choice. You can consume your favored foods without fretting about your teeth sliding or relocating. over here -confidence can enhance your total lifestyle.

Another significant advantage is the natural appearance of oral implants. They're designed to mix flawlessly with your existing teeth, permitting you to grin openly without really feeling uneasy.

Plus, they assist preserve your jawbone thickness. When you lose teeth, the bone can begin to deteriorate, yet implants promote the bone, preventing additional loss and assisting preserve your face structure.

Furthermore, dental implants require much less upkeep than dentures. You won't require to eliminate them for cleansing; just brush and floss as you typically would. This simplicity of treatment can be a huge benefit for elders.

The Implant Treatment Process



Recognizing the dental implant procedure process is important for senior citizens considering this oral option. The trip commonly begins with an examination where your dental professional examines your dental health and wellness and discusses your objectives. They might take X-rays or scans to ensure you're a suitable candidate for implants.

When you're accepted, the very first step of the procedure entails positioning the titanium dental implant into your jawbone. This is done under regional anesthetic, so you will not really feel discomfort during the process.

After the implant is positioned, it's vital to permit a healing duration of a couple of months. During this time, the dental implant merges with your bone-- a procedure known as osseointegration.

After healing, you'll go back to the dental professional to attach a joint, which serves as an adapter between the dental implant and the crown. Once the abutment is safeguarded, impressions of your mouth will be taken to create a custom-made crown that matches your natural teeth.

Finally, when your crown is ready, your dentist will certainly affix it to the abutment. The whole process may take a number of months, but the result is a sturdy, natural-looking tooth that can significantly enhance your lifestyle.
